## Onboarding — Nightly Search Reindex

The Searchloom reindex runs at 02:10 on the `indexer-blue` pool. It drains the old index, rebuilds from the catalog database, then swaps aliases. Releases must never ship between 02:00 and 03:00; a mid-run deploy aborts the swap and serves a stale index until morning. Check the `reindex_runs` table for last status before approving any cutover. Logs land in the standard pipeline under the `loom-reindex` tag. The job reads the catalog using the connection string below.

database URL for bahop-yagep: mssql://sildor_svc:35ha7jz@db-fb6d.nelvrodyn.example:5432/casath

## Deploying Quillcheck

So you've cloned Quillcheck, our docs linter, and want it live. Good news: deployment is mostly boring. Build the container, push it to the Farrowmede registry, and the rollout job handles the rest. Staging picks up new images within ten minutes; production needs a manual promote. Before you promote anything, sanity-check the runtime config against what's committed. The values the service ships with are listed below.

config for hawip-bahop:
[fendor]
host = fendor.paliqworks.corp
user = fendor_svc
database = fendor_prod

### CI note: FareLab pricing experiment flake

For the release manager: the FareLab ticket-pricing experiment suite intermittently fails when the variant allocator seeds before the fare table loads. This is a race in the test harness, not the experiment logic; rerunning after a cache clear resolves it reliably. Hold the release only if two consecutive reruns fail. Attach to the release notes the token emitted below.

build token for kahop-yafof: htk21_5a995f047b538db58c4a4

## Step 4: Migrate to the tailcast CLI

Before enabling tailcast for production log tailing, verify that the read-only scope is enforced at the broker, not just the client. The legacy logpeek tool allowed unscoped session tokens; tailcast does not, and all sessions are audited by the Marlowe gateway. Confirm the following values match what the Vantrell security baseline prescribes.

service settings:
oliath:
  log_level: debug
  metrics_host: metrics.oliath.zemvarsys.internal
  pool_size: 8